@apreshill When Steve Bedrick taught map - reduce, he brought in a huge number of note cards to alphabetize, handed some of the stack to several people and told them to start sorting. When they were done sorting their pile, they delivered it to someone else who could quickly slot the sorted second pile into the already sorted pile they had. In that way, a very large number of cards could be sorted by hand much faster.
